Ukraine grain exports via Romania’s Constanta port fall 35% in Q1

Ukraine’s grain exports through Constanta fell by 35.1% on the year to 2.16 million metric tons in the first quarter, its port authority told Reuters on Tuesday, although overall grain exports via the Romanian Black Sea port were up by almost 28%. Constanta has become Kyiv’s largest alternative...
